Venus is the Morning Star when it rises before the Sun (for example: Venus is at 12° Aries and the Sun is at 6° Taurus).Venus in this position takes the lead and is quite self-sufficient. Venus is courageous and acting on impulses (often resulting in the possibility of (more) affairs). Learn more about the cycles of Venus and how jaw-dropping the Universe can be. OR
Venus is the Evening Star when it rises after the Sun (for example: the Sun is at 12° Aries and Venus is at 6° Taurus).
In this position, Venus in the horoscope is more sensual, less active and more reactive and introvert. You don't jump into love easily and are more hesitant resulting in the possibility of less affairs. Love is lived internally. The focus is more on creativity. Some say that Morning Star Venus peeps are more passionate & impulsive whilst Evening Star Venus types are more likely to be sedate and strategic. If your Venus is at a degree earlier than your Sun, you’re a Morning Star Venus. After your Sun, you’re an Evening Star Venus. For example, if your Sun is at 25 degrees Capricorn and your Venus is 16 degrees Aquarius then you were born under Venus as the Evening Star. If your Sun is at 25 degrees Capricorn and your Venus is 5 degrees Capricorn, then you’re a Morning Star Venus & thus more Warrior-goddessy in your love & sex nature.IP: Logged |

My favorite part about the two Venuses is related to Ishtar/Inanna/Astarteea.Robert Hand: There are two distinctly different Venuses. All astrological traditions except the modern Western one, and to some extent the Hindu one, recognize this. There is a warrior Venus and a love goddess Venus. They’re both female. But one of them is more like Athena. The warrior goddess Venus is Venus as a Morning Star. Phosphorus Lucifer, although it should be “Lucifera.” There’s nothing satanic about it. It’s just a warrior goddess. And the evening one is the soft, squishy love goddess. They actually have different names. In Mesopotamia it was Ishtar Akkad and Ishtar Uruk. One was a Morning Star, the other the Evening Star Venus. The MesoAmericans recognized this phenomenon, the Chinese recognized this phenomenon, so did the Mesopotamians, and there are references to it in Greek astrology as well. If you have a morning Star Venus and it is powerfully placed in your chart and you are a woman, you probably are not as soft and squishy as the modern textbooks would have you believe. It’s a placement that makes a woman very beautiful, but not in a soft, squishy way. Sort of Valkyrian — grand, statuesque, strong. So the ancient Venus embodies two distinctly different types of feminine.
